Remember that these are guidelines for you to use!  Don’t feel as though you have to use every single question, journal entry, or activity.  Make sure you look at the activity in advance so you can gather any materials they may require.

Here is a general outline for each devotional:

  • Start by singing the song together and saying a prayer
  • Read the scripture together, and then have a discussion about it using the questions/comments provided
  • Copy the journal entries into a spiral notebook.  The child or the parent can write the question at the top, then the child can write or draw an answer.
  • Have fun together with the activity!

Modifications for older children:

  • Explore the footnotes for each of the scriptures listed
  • Ask additional discussion questions found in the Personal Study section of Come, Follow Me – For Individuals and Families
  • Instead of printing the journal entry and answering it with a drawing, create a study journal (a simple spiral notebook will work) to answer the question with a few sentences or paragraphs, depending on the child’s age.

Monday Devotional

Song

“The Still Small Voice”- Children’s Songbook pg. 106

Scripture

Alma 30:6-8, 12-18

Discussion

  • After the war with the Lamanites ended, there was peace for a few years.  Then a man named Korihor came and began teaching things that were wrong.
  • What was wrong with what he taught?  What is the truth?
  • In these verses Korihor is called the “Anti-Christ”.  What is an anti-Christ?
    • One who would assume the guise of Christ but in reality would be opposed to Christ
    • Anyone or anything that counterfeits the true gospel or plan of salvation and that openly or secretly is set up in opposition to Christ”
  • How can we know if someone is telling us the truth or a lie?

Activity

Look at these Mormonads and print some out to hang around the house, or draw your own.

Journal Entry

What can I do this week to grow in knowledge?

Wednesday Devotional

Song

“Keep the Commandments”- Children’s Songbook pg. 146

Scripture

Alma 30:30-50 (read or summarize)

Discussion

  • How did Alma react to Korihor?  What was different with Alma’s response than the other cities?  (Alma tried to convince Korihor he was wrong, the others just kicked him out)
  • Alma had a strong testimony and a lot of knowledge, so he could contend with Korihor without being confused.

Activity

Coloring page: My Faith in Jesus Christ Grows When I Follow His Example and Keep His Commandments

Journal Entry

How I can grow in faith today?

Thursday Devotional

Song

I Believe in Being Honest (Chilren’s, #149)

Scripture

Alma 30:51-560

Discussion

  • What ended up happening with Korihor?
  • Korihor said he knew he had been tricked, but the curse wasn’t lifted.  Why wouldn’t Heavenly Father forgive him?  (The Lord knows our hearts and Korihor wasn’t sincere)

Activity

Litmus strips craft showing the heart’s colors

Journal Entry

What can I do to have a more pure heart?
